华盛顿特区专电
周四清晨在华盛顿附近降落之后,两名白宫官员在社交媒体上发帖,告别这架自1990年起以“空军一号”身份执飞的经过深度改装的波音747-200型专机。三架改装为“空军一号”的新机中的首架即将交付。
“最后一程,”白宫通讯主任张凯文(Steve Cheung)在X平台的帖子中分享了这架被美国空军称为VC-25A型专机的照片,并写道:“干得漂亮,忠实的好伙伴。”
白宫副幕僚长丹·斯卡维诺(Dan Scavino)发布了这架飞机的视频,链接为https://x.com/Scavino47/status/2067523503817977868?s=20,他写道,自己“有幸在这架标志性专机上环球飞行了5年半——在它为美国总统服役的35年岁月里……感谢你……”
三架波音747-800型飞机正在改装为VC-25B型,以接替“空军一号”的职责,其中包括卡塔尔政府捐赠的一架豪华专机,用于填补旧专机与波音公司正在改装的另外两架专机之间的空窗期,而那两架专机大约还需要两年才能完成改装。
目前尚不清楚旧的VC-25A型专机将作何处置,但美国空军在一份声明中表示,它们将继续留在机队中。
“VC-25B过渡专机将很快与VC-25A型专机和C-32型专机一同加入现役行政空运机队,”美国空军发言人告诉CNN。C-32型是改装后的波音757型专机,通常用于搭载副总统、第一夫人、内阁成员,偶尔也会客串“空军一号”。
CNN此前曾报道,卡塔尔捐赠的专机预计“不晚于2026年夏季”交付。此前一年多来,两党议员以及一些安全官员对特朗普政府接受这份昂贵礼物提出审查和质疑,担忧其存在安全漏洞。
CNN此前报道称,这架飞机需要进行重大改造,才能胜任“空军一号”的替代机型。美国间谍和安全机构预计将对这架飞机进行拆解重建,加装必要的安全和通讯设备。
现役VC-25A型专机机队已有三十多年机龄,长期以来遭到特朗普的嘲笑,他一直呼吁更换新专机。
尾号为29000的专机周四早晨在安德鲁斯联合基地降落,此前它搭载特朗普完成了欧洲之行。
根据开源航班追踪网站ADS-B Exchange的信息,另一架VC-25A型专机自6月2日降落在德克萨斯州格林维尔的梅杰斯机场后,就再也没有飞行记录。该机场正是捐赠的卡塔尔专机被改装为下一代“空军一号”的地点。
美国空军已于去年夏天开始对这架捐赠专机进行改装。
飞机爱好者本月早些时候拍到了这架飞机喷涂上新选涂装的画面,该涂装由总统选定。
新专机将采用红、白、金和深蓝色涂装,这一配色方案是在特朗普第一任期内提出的,但拜登政府时期改用了更传统的浅蓝与白色的“空军一号”涂装。特朗普连任后,他偏好的配色方案被重新用于新专机。
根据ADS-B Exchange的信息,改装后的卡塔尔专机最近一次飞行是在6月10日,进行了一次短途环形飞行后降落在梅杰斯机场,也就是它起飞的同一地点。
美国空军部长特洛伊·梅因克(Troy Meink)此前告诉议员,改装这架捐赠专机的费用“可能”不到4亿美元。
美国空军上个月发布的一份新闻稿称,这架专机已正式完成改装,“预计将于今年夏季推出全新的红白蓝涂装”。
“归根结底,这架过渡专机满足了一项关键的短期需求,确保空军能够继续完成保护总司令的不容有失的任务,同时为未来奠定坚实的基础,”新闻稿中写道。
目前尚不清楚这架过渡专机何时将被运往华盛顿,以及它投入使用后,两架旧专机将作何处置。
不过,这些老式专机有着传奇的服役历史,曾到访伊拉克、古巴、中国和澳大利亚等全球多个国家。
乔治·H·W·布什总统于1990年首次搭乘这架专机前往堪萨斯州。
2001年9月11日,在世贸中心南塔遇袭后,时任总统乔治·W·布什在佛罗里达州一所小学的活动中被紧急疏散,随后被送往其中一架VC-25A型专机。专机将总统送往路易斯安那州什里夫波特附近的一处空军基地,随后又前往内布拉斯加州一处空军基地的安全掩体。
之后专机将前总统送往华盛顿特区,数小时后他在此发表了全国讲话。
据美国空军介绍,这架专机还曾搭载比尔·克林顿总统、吉米·卡特总统和乔治·H·W·布什总统前往以色列,参加1995年以色列总理伊扎克·拉宾的葬礼。

White House staff bids farewell to planes used as Air Force One for more than 35 years

Washington, DC—
After an early Thursday morning landing near Washington, two White House officials posted social media farewells to the heavily modified Boeing 747-200, which has flown as Air Force One since 1990, as the first of three planes being modified for the role is set to be delivered soon.
“The last ride,” White House communications director Steve Cheung said sharing a photo of the plane – which the Air Force calls a VC-25A – in a post on X. “Well done, good and faithful servant.”
White House Deputy Chief of Staff Dan Scavino posted a videohttps://x.com/Scavino47/status/2067523503817977868?s=20 of the aircraft and wrote he has “been fortunate to fly around the world on this iconic plane for 5 1/2 years — of the 35 years it has been serving US presidents… THANK YOU…”
Three 747-800s are being modified as VC-25Bs to fill the role of Air Force One, including a luxury jet donated by the government of Qatar to bridge the gap between the old planes and the two additional planes Boeing is modifying that won’t be done for roughly two more years.
It’s not clear what is happening to the old VC-25As, as the Air Force noted in a statement they will remain part of the fleet.
“The VC-25B Bridge aircraft will soon join the active executive airlift fleet alongside the VC-25A and C-32,” an Air Force spokesperson told CNN. The C-32 is a modified Boeing 757, which often flies the vice president, first lady, cabinet members and occasionally fills in as Air Force One.
CNN previously reported that the Qatari jet was expected to be delivered “no later than summer 2026.” It comes after over a year of scrutiny and skepticism from lawmakers on both sides of the aisle as well as some security officials who criticized Trump for accepting the expensive gift and worried about security vulnerabilities.
The plane had to undergo significant changes to operate as a suitable replacement for Air Force One, CNN previously reported. US spy and security agencies were expected to have the aircraft stripped down and rebuilt to include the necessary security and communications equipment.
The current VC-25A fleet is more than three decades old and has been long ridiculed by Trump, who wants new planes.
Tail number 29000 landed at Joint Base Andrews Thursday morning after carrying Trump on his trip to Europe.
The other VC-25 hasn’t been seen flying since it landed at Majors Airport in Greenville, Texas, on June 2, according to open-source flight tracking site ADS-B exchange. The airport is the same location where the donated Qatari jet is being converted for use as the next Air Force One.
The Air Force began modifying the donated jet last summer.
Plane spotters saw the aircraft with a new paint job selected by the president earlier this month.
The new planes will be red, white, gold and dark blue, a color scheme proposed during Trump’s first term in office but reversed by the Biden administration in favor of a more traditional light blue and white Air Force One paint job. When Trump was reelected, his preferred color scheme was returned to the planes.
The modified Qatari jet last flew on June 10, for a short circle flight landing back at Majors Airport, the same place it took off from, according to ADS-B exchange.
Air Force Secretary Troy Meink previously told lawmakers that it would “probably” cost the Air Force less than $400 million to retrofit the donated aircraft.
An Air Force release last month said the plane had officially completed modifications and was “on schedule to roll out in a new red, white and blue livery this summer.”
“Ultimately, the Bridge aircraft fulfills a critical short-term requirement, guaranteeing the Air Force continues to execute its no-fail mission for the commander in chief while laying a rock-solid foundation for the future,” the release said.
It’s not clear when the aircraft will be brought to Washington and what will happen to the two old planes when it enters service.
The vintage aircraft, however, have a storied history, visiting countries around the world from Iraq and Cuba to China and Australia.
George H.W. Bush first flew on the aircraft in 1990 on a trip to Kansas.
On September 11, 2001, former President George W. Bush was interrupted during an event at a Florida elementary school after the attack on the World Trade Center South Tower in New York City and was hurried to one of the VC-25A planes. It flew the president to an Air Force base near Shreveport, Louisiana, and then to a secure bunker on an Air Force base in Nebraska.
It later transported the former president to Washington, DC, where he addressed the nation hours later.
It also once flew Presidents Bill Clinton, Jimmy Carter and George H.W. Bush to Israel for the funeral of Prime Minister Yitzhak Rabin in 1995, according to the Air Force.
